- Explore MCP Servers
- xero-mcp
Xero Mcp
What is Xero Mcp
Xero MCP is a powerful integration that connects Claude with Xero accounting data, enabling intelligent financial analysis and insights.
Use cases
Use cases for Xero MCP include financial health assessments, cash flow analysis, receivables management, and generating executive financial summaries.
How to use
To use Xero MCP, set up your Xero credentials in a .env file, install the necessary dependencies using pip, and run the integration through the command line.
Key features
Key features include a financial dashboard for quick access to financial overviews, comprehensive financial reports, account management tools, and transaction analysis capabilities.
Where to use
Xero MCP can be used in various fields including finance, accounting, and business management, where financial data analysis is essential.
Clients Supporting MCP
The following are the main client software that supports the Model Context Protocol. Click the link to visit the official website for more information.
Overview
What is Xero Mcp
Xero MCP is a powerful integration that connects Claude with Xero accounting data, enabling intelligent financial analysis and insights.
Use cases
Use cases for Xero MCP include financial health assessments, cash flow analysis, receivables management, and generating executive financial summaries.
How to use
To use Xero MCP, set up your Xero credentials in a .env file, install the necessary dependencies using pip, and run the integration through the command line.
Key features
Key features include a financial dashboard for quick access to financial overviews, comprehensive financial reports, account management tools, and transaction analysis capabilities.
Where to use
Xero MCP can be used in various fields including finance, accounting, and business management, where financial data analysis is essential.
Clients Supporting MCP
The following are the main client software that supports the Model Context Protocol. Click the link to visit the official website for more information.
Content
Xero MCP Integration
A powerful integration that connects Claude with your Xero accounting data, enabling intelligent financial analysis and insights.
Features
1. Financial Dashboard
- Quick access to financial overview
- Real-time bank balances
- Key performance metrics
- Executive summaries
2. Financial Reports
- Balance Sheet analysis
- Profit & Loss statements
- Cash flow tracking
- Budget variance analysis
3. Account Management
- Chart of accounts access
- Receivables monitoring
- Payables tracking
- Account reconciliation
4. Transaction Analysis
- Recent transaction review
- Bank transaction history
- Payment tracking
- Invoice management
Getting Started
-
Set up your Xero credentials:
- Create a
.envfile in the root directory - Add your Xero API credentials:
XERO_CLIENT_ID=your_client_id XERO_CLIENT_SECRET=your_client_secret
- Create a
-
Install dependencies:
pip install -r requirements.txt -
Run the integration:
python -m xero_mcp.app
Using the Integration
Available Resources
Access financial data through organized resource paths:
xero://dashboard/overview- Comprehensive financial overviewxero://reports/balance_sheet- Balance sheet reportsxero://reports/profit_and_loss- P&L statementsxero://accounts/chart- Chart of accountsxero://accounts/receivables- Receivables summaryxero://accounts/payables- Payables summaryxero://transactions/recent- Recent transactions
Financial Analysis Prompts
Use these prompts for intelligent financial analysis:
-
Financial Health Analysis
- Comprehensive financial health assessment
- Key metrics and ratios
- Industry benchmarks
- Actionable recommendations
-
Cash Flow Analysis
- Cash flow patterns
- Working capital management
- Forecasting and planning
- Optimization strategies
-
Receivables Management
- Collection health metrics
- Risk analysis
- Action plans
- Performance tracking
-
Budget Analysis
- Variance analysis
- Performance tracking
- Trend identification
- Strategic planning
Example Usage
Ask Claude questions like:
- “How is our overall financial health looking?”
- “Analyze our cash flow for the last 3 months”
- “Review our aged receivables and suggest collection strategies”
- “Compare our budget performance against actuals”
- “What are our key financial metrics trending towards?”
Security
This integration:
- Uses secure OAuth2 authentication
- Stores credentials securely
- Implements token refresh
- Maintains secure connections
Support
For issues or questions:
- Check the documentation
- Review the troubleshooting guide
- Submit an issue on GitHub
Future Enhancements
Planned features:
- Additional financial analysis tools
- Custom report generation
- Advanced forecasting capabilities
- Integration with other financial services
Dev Tools Supporting MCP
The following are the main code editors that support the Model Context Protocol. Click the link to visit the official website for more information.










